Conceptual Foundations: Understanding the Phenomenon of Imposter Syndrome

Imposter syndrome is characterized by a persistent internal dissonance: successful outcomes are attributed to external factors (e.g., luck, circumstance) rather than intrinsic abilities. This cognitive distortion fuels self-doubt, potentially leading to anxiety, self-sabotaging behaviors, and a reluctance to embrace new challenges. The core of overcoming imposter syndrome lies in challenging these maladaptive thought patterns and cultivating a robust sense of self-belief, aligning with Bandura’s social cognitive theory which emphasizes the reciprocal interaction between personal factors, behavior, and the environment. By understanding and actively modifying these interactions, individuals can effectively manage and overcome imposter syndrome.

Strategic Interventions: Cultivating Self-Efficacy and Professional Confidence

1. Documented Achievement Tracking: A Foundation for Self-Efficacy: Maintain a meticulous record of professional and personal accomplishments, both significant and seemingly minor. This structured approach facilitates a shift in focus from perceived deficits to tangible evidence of competence. Regular review of this “success log” serves as a potent countermeasure to self-doubt, directly bolstering self-efficacy according to Bandura’s theory. This consistent reinforcement strengthens the belief in one’s capabilities.

2. Cognitive Restructuring: Challenging Negative Self-Talk: Imposter syndrome frequently thrives on negative self-talk. When self-doubt emerges, it’s crucial to employ cognitive restructuring techniques, a core element of CBT. This involves systematically questioning the validity of negative thoughts. By analyzing whether such thoughts are rooted in fact or emotion, individuals can replace irrational fears with realistic appraisals of their skills. Positive self-affirmations further reinforce the revised cognitive framework.

3. Leveraging Social Support Networks: The Power of Collaboration: Cultivating a supportive network of mentors, colleagues, and friends provides invaluable encouragement and perspective during challenging times. Social support acts as a buffer against the isolating effects of imposter syndrome, mitigating feelings of inadequacy and reinforcing a sense of belonging. This aligns with social support theory, which highlights the protective role of social connections in mitigating stress and promoting well-being.

4. Strengths-Based Development: Optimizing Performance: Identifying and focusing on personal strengths maximizes professional effectiveness and builds confidence. By strategically leveraging these strengths, individuals can showcase their unique capabilities, enhancing their perceived competence and reducing feelings of inadequacy. This approach is consistent with positive psychology principles, which emphasize the importance of building on existing strengths.

5. Growth Mindset Cultivation: Embracing Continuous Learning: A growth mindset, characterized by a belief in the malleability of abilities, is essential for overcoming imposter syndrome. This involves reframing challenges as opportunities for learning and development. This perspective fosters self-confidence by shifting the focus from perfection to progress, aligning with Dweck’s research on mindset theory.

6. Self-Compassion Practice: Nurturing Self-Kindness: Treat oneself with the same empathy and understanding extended to a friend facing similar difficulties. Acknowledging that setbacks and mistakes are inherent to the learning process is crucial. Self-criticism only exacerbates imposter syndrome, while self-compassion facilitates growth and resilience.

7. Professional Guidance: Seeking Expert Support: When imposter syndrome significantly impacts well-being or career advancement, seeking professional support from a therapist or career counselor is beneficial. These professionals can provide personalized strategies and coping mechanisms tailored to individual needs, offering a structured approach to address underlying issues.

8. Shared Experience Recognition: The Universality of Imposter Syndrome: Recognizing that imposter syndrome is a prevalent experience among high-achievers can be incredibly empowering. Understanding this shared experience reduces feelings of isolation and encourages seeking support and sharing personal journeys.

9. Visualization Techniques: Mental Rehearsal for Success: Regularly visualizing successful outcomes reinforces self-belief and confidence. This mental rehearsal counteracts negative thoughts and enhances self-efficacy, aligning with the principles of imagery and visualization techniques used in sports psychology and performance enhancement.

10. Perfectionism Reframing: Shifting from Idealism to Pragmatism: Perfectionism often underpins imposter syndrome. While striving for excellence is commendable, accepting the unattainability of perfection is crucial. The emphasis should shift from an elusive ideal to progress and continuous improvement.

11. Attribution Retraining: Owning Personal Contributions: Actively acknowledge and credit personal contributions to successes, rather than attributing them to external factors. This conscious effort to reframe attributions cultivates a more accurate and self-enhancing self-perception.

12. Positive Environmental Design: Surrounding Oneself with Support: Creating an environment rich in positive affirmations and inspirational elements reinforces self-worth and combats negative self-talk. This approach utilizes environmental psychology principles to optimize the surrounding environment for personal growth and development.

Constructive Feedback: A Guide to Professional Growth and Development

Mastering Constructive Feedback: A Catalyst for Professional Development

Within the context of professional development, constructive feedback serves as a pivotal mechanism for fostering growth and advancement. This discourse will illuminate the key principles underpinning the effective delivery and reception of feedback, thereby cultivating a culture of continuous improvement. We will explore concepts such as the Johari Window, the Goal-Setting Theory, and the Social Cognitive Theory to provide a framework for understanding and implementing constructive feedback strategies.

The Transformative Power of Constructive Feedback: Constructive feedback transcends mere criticism; it functions as a catalyst for positive organizational change and individual development. It provides invaluable insights, identifying areas ripe for improvement while simultaneously bolstering skill development and enhancing self-efficacy. This process is not about highlighting flaws but empowering individuals to realize their full potential. This aligns with the principles of Goal-Setting Theory, where clearly defined feedback contributes to enhanced performance and goal attainment.

Optimizing the Delivery of Constructive Feedback: Effective feedback delivery necessitates a delicate equilibrium of clarity, empathy, and tact. The following framework offers practical strategies:

1. Focusing on Observable Behaviors, Not Personality Traits: Frame feedback around specific actions or behaviors, eschewing personal attacks. For instance, instead of stating “You’re disorganized,” articulate “The project timeline could benefit from a more structured approach. We might explore collaborative implementation of project management software.” This approach fosters a collaborative environment and promotes a growth mindset. This principle is closely tied to the concept of behavioral observation in performance management.

2. Ensuring Timeliness: Feedback should be delivered promptly, ideally while events are still salient in the recipient’s memory. This immediacy facilitates timely corrective action and mitigates the risk of misinterpretations or festering misunderstandings. This emphasizes the importance of immediate reinforcement, a core tenet of operant conditioning.

3. Prioritizing Specificity and Illustrative Examples: Vague feedback proves unhelpful. Support observations with concrete examples. This clarity empowers recipients to grasp the issues at hand and develop targeted solutions. This relates to the principles of providing clear and specific feedback within the framework of performance appraisal.

4. Leveraging the “Situation-Behavior-Impact” Model: Instead of a simple “sandwich” method, utilize a more structured approach by describing the situation, the observed behavior, and the impact of that behavior. This method promotes clarity and understanding. This structured approach to feedback aligns with the principles of effective communication.

5. Cultivating Empathy and Respectful Communication: Employ “I” statements to express observations (“I noticed…”) rather than accusatory statements (“You always…”). This fosters a supportive, rather than judgmental, atmosphere and ensures the feedback is received constructively. This aligns with principles of assertive communication, avoiding accusatory language.

6. Acknowledging Efforts and Recognizing Progress: Recognize individual achievements, even if areas for improvement remain. Positive reinforcement motivates continued effort and reinforces positive behavior, aligning with the principles of reinforcement theory.

Fostering a Culture of Feedback: Creating an environment where feedback is welcomed and valued is crucial. This requires open communication, mutual respect, and a shared commitment to continuous learning. Regular feedback sessions, formal and informal, contribute to a culture of ongoing development. This fosters a psychologically safe environment, as defined by the concept of psychological safety in teams.

Optimizing Feedback Reception: The capacity to receive feedback effectively mirrors the ability to give it. Embrace feedback as an opportunity for self-reflection and growth. Actively listen, seek clarification, and strive to understand the perspective offered. This receptive attitude facilitates personal and professional advancement. This underscores the importance of active listening and reflective practice.

Promoting Self-Reflection and Introspection: Following feedback reception, dedicate time to self-reflection. Analyze the feedback received, evaluate personal performance, and identify areas needing improvement. This introspection is fundamental to personal and professional development. This links to the concept of self-assessment and the use of the Johari Window to increase self-awareness.

Providing Supportive Resources and Guidance: Offer practical support and resources to facilitate improvement. This might involve training, mentoring, or access to relevant tools. This demonstrates a commitment to individual success, applying principles of coaching and mentoring.

Establishing an Ongoing Dialogue: Constructive feedback is not a singular event; it’s a continuous process. Follow up to monitor progress, provide additional guidance, and celebrate achievements. This reinforces commitment to development and strengthens professional relationships. This supports the principles of continuous improvement and performance management.

Celebrating Achievements and Recognizing Progress: Acknowledge and celebrate successes stemming from implemented feedback. This positive reinforcement motivates continued growth and strengthens the culture of improvement. This aligns with the principles of positive reinforcement and goal attainment.

Emotional Intelligence: Your Key to Career Success

Unlocking Career Success: The Power of Emotional Intelligence

In today’s competitive professional landscape, technical proficiency is no longer a sufficient predictor of career advancement. A critical, often underestimated, factor driving success is emotional intelligence (EQ). This article explores the significant influence of EQ on career trajectory and offers practical strategies for cultivating this crucial skillset. Emotional intelligence, as defined by Goleman’s model, is the ability to perceive, understand, manage, and utilize emotions effectively. This multifaceted construct comprises four key domains, each contributing to enhanced workplace performance.

The Four Pillars of Emotional Intelligence and Their Application

Self-Awareness: This foundational pillar involves accurately understanding one’s own emotions, strengths, weaknesses, and their impact on behavior. Individuals high in self-awareness, as posited by the self-determination theory, exhibit greater self-efficacy and are better equipped to make informed decisions, navigate challenges, and manage stress proactively. For instance, a self-aware project manager might recognize their tendency towards perfectionism and proactively delegate tasks, ensuring project completion without compromising their well-being. This mindful approach aligns with the principles of stress management and self-regulation.

Self-Regulation: This domain focuses on controlling and managing one’s emotional responses across diverse contexts. The capacity to remain composed under pressure, adapt to change, and engage in constructive dialogue, even during conflict, is essential for navigating workplace complexities. Self-regulation, a key element in resilience, fosters a positive work environment. Consider a leader navigating a crisis; effective self-regulation allows them to maintain composure, communicate effectively with stakeholders, and guide their team through the challenging situation, aligning with transformational leadership principles.

Social Awareness: This pillar involves perceiving and comprehending the emotions and needs of others, incorporating aspects of empathy and perspective-taking. Empathy, a central component of social awareness, strengthens relationships, promotes effective teamwork, and enhances communication. A socially aware salesperson might intuitively adapt their communication style to resonate with different client personalities, building rapport and trust—a key tenet of social exchange theory.

Relationship Management: This involves leveraging emotional intelligence to cultivate and maintain positive relationships. This includes effective communication, conflict resolution, collaboration, and the ability to inspire and motivate others. Strong relationship management skills are crucial for leadership roles and contribute to organizational success. For example, a manager utilizing relationship management principles will actively foster team cohesion, resolve conflicts constructively, and mentor team members, leading to higher team performance and morale, reflective of effective leadership styles.

The Empirical Evidence of EQ’s Impact on Career Advancement

Extensive research consistently demonstrates a robust correlation between high emotional intelligence and career success. Numerous studies indicate that individuals with high EQ are more likely to achieve top performance levels and attain leadership positions. This advantage isn’t solely anecdotal; meta-analyses of multiple studies across various professions clearly show a statistically significant positive relationship between EQ and career outcomes. This positive correlation aligns with the concept of human capital theory, which suggests that individuals with valuable skills, such as high EQ, command greater earning potential and career advancement opportunities.

The benefits extend beyond individual achievement; organizations with leaders exhibiting high EQ tend to have more engaged employees, resulting in improved organizational performance, productivity, and reduced employee turnover. This underscores the critical role of emotional intelligence in organizational effectiveness and competitive advantage.

Real-World Applications: Case Studies in High EQ

Consider a scenario where a manager observes a team member exhibiting signs of stress and burnout. A manager with high EQ would employ active listening, empathy, and potentially even emotional contagion to address the situation effectively. They might offer support, adjust workloads, and facilitate open communication, ultimately preventing burnout, strengthening team dynamics, and increasing productivity. This intervention showcases the practical application of social awareness and relationship management.

Similarly, a salesperson with high EQ would not only focus on product knowledge but would prioritize building rapport by actively listening to clients’ needs and tailoring their approach to build trust and foster lasting relationships. This empathetic approach, aligned with the principles of relationship marketing, would significantly enhance sales effectiveness and customer retention.

Cultivating and Enhancing Emotional Intelligence

Developing emotional intelligence is an ongoing process requiring conscious effort and self-reflection. Several strategies can significantly enhance EQ:

  • Mindfulness and Self-Reflection Practices: Regular introspection, journaling, and mindfulness exercises allow individuals to gain deeper insights into their emotions, identify triggers, and manage responses effectively.
  • Feedback Seeking and Utilization: Actively soliciting feedback from colleagues, supervisors, and mentors provides valuable external perspectives on one’s emotional intelligence and communication styles. Constructive feedback, when thoughtfully received and integrated, allows for targeted self-improvement.
  • Active Listening and Empathetic Communication: Developing strong active listening skills and practicing empathy-based communication fosters stronger relationships and facilitates effective conflict resolution. This approach enhances understanding and facilitates collaborative problem-solving.
  • Continuous Learning and Development: Engaging in workshops, online courses, and reading materials focused on emotional intelligence provides structured learning opportunities and facilitates the development of essential skills.

Master Remote Work: Productivity Strategies for Success

Mastering Remote Work: A Comprehensive Guide to Productivity and Success

The rise of remote work has transformed how we approach our careers. While offering unparalleled flexibility and convenience, it also presents unique challenges to productivity. As a career development and success expert, I’m here to equip you with the strategies needed to not just survive, but thrive in the remote work environment. Let’s explore practical techniques to maximize your output and achieve career success from the comfort of your home.

Crafting Your Ideal Remote Workspace: The foundation of effective remote work is a dedicated workspace. Designate a specific area in your home solely for work. This physical separation helps mentally distinguish between work and personal life, fostering focus and reducing distractions. Minimize interruptions and create an environment conducive to concentration – a comfortable chair, good lighting, and an organized setup can significantly improve your productivity.

Establishing a Consistent Routine: Structure is key to success in remote work. Just as you would in a traditional office, establish a daily routine with consistent working hours. This discipline helps maintain a sense of normalcy and prevents work from bleeding into your personal time. Include planned breaks and adhere to your schedule as closely as possible to cultivate a productive workflow.

The Power of Professional Attire: While the allure of working in pajamas is strong, resist the temptation! Dressing professionally, as if you were going to the office, signals to your brain that it’s time to work. This simple act can significantly improve your focus and overall productivity. It’s a subtle psychological boost that sets the stage for a productive workday.

Leveraging Productivity Tools: In today’s digital age, a wealth of productivity tools can streamline your workflow. Utilize project management software like Trello, Asana, or Todoist to organize tasks, track deadlines, and collaborate effectively with colleagues. Explore time management techniques such as the Pomodoro Technique, working in focused bursts followed by short breaks, to enhance concentration and efficiency.

Goal Setting and Prioritization: Begin each day by defining clear, achievable goals and prioritizing your tasks based on urgency and importance. This proactive approach prevents feeling overwhelmed and ensures you focus on the most critical aspects of your work. Break down large projects into smaller, manageable steps to maintain momentum and avoid procrastination.

Strategic Break Management: Regular breaks are crucial for preventing burnout and maintaining focus. Short, frequent breaks are more effective than infrequent long breaks. Step away from your screen, stretch, take a walk, or engage in a brief mindfulness exercise to refresh your mind and return to work feeling rejuvenated.

Minimizing Environmental Distractions: Identify and proactively address potential distractions in your workspace. Turn off unnecessary notifications on your devices, use website blockers to limit access to social media during work hours, and communicate your need for uninterrupted time to family members. Creating a distraction-free zone is paramount for peak performance.

Effective Communication and Collaboration: The absence of face-to-face interaction necessitates robust communication. Utilize collaboration tools like Slack or Microsoft Teams to stay connected with colleagues, share updates, and facilitate seamless teamwork. Regular check-ins and virtual meetings can help foster a sense of community and prevent feelings of isolation.

Seeking Support and Collaboration: Don’t hesitate to reach out to colleagues or supervisors when you need assistance or clarification. Remote work doesn’t mean working in isolation. Open communication is crucial for problem-solving, fostering teamwork, and ensuring projects remain on track.

The Importance of Video Conferencing: While email and messaging are essential, incorporate video conferencing for team meetings whenever feasible. Visual interaction fosters stronger connections, enhances communication clarity, and boosts team morale. Video calls offer a more engaging and personalized experience than text-based communication.

Prioritizing Well-being and Self-Care: The blurred lines between work and personal life in remote work necessitate a strong emphasis on self-care. Maintain a healthy work-life balance by scheduling regular breaks, engaging in physical activity, and prioritizing activities that promote mental and emotional well-being. Adequate sleep, healthy nutrition, and stress management techniques are essential for sustained productivity.

Maintaining Motivation and Focus: Sustaining motivation in a remote environment can be challenging. Implement strategies to stay motivated, such as setting achievable goals, rewarding yourself for accomplishments, and visualizing the positive outcomes of your work. Celebrate your successes, no matter how small, to reinforce positive reinforcement and maintain enthusiasm.

Continuous Learning and Skill Development: Remote work provides opportunities for professional development. Utilize the flexibility of your schedule to pursue online courses, webinars, or workshops to expand your skillset and enhance your career prospects. Investing in your professional growth is an investment in your future success.

Networking in the Remote World: Remote work doesn’t equate to professional isolation. Engage actively in your professional network through online communities, LinkedIn groups, and virtual networking events. Staying connected helps expand your professional connections, gain insights from industry peers, and stay abreast of industry trends.

Celebrating Successes and Recognizing Milestones: Acknowledge and celebrate your accomplishments, both big and small. This positive reinforcement boosts morale, reinforces positive behaviors, and strengthens your motivation. Regularly review your achievements to recognize your progress and maintain a positive mindset.
